New! CMPDL National Law School Directory
The Directory is the first of its kind in aiding potential law students interested in practicing disability law, or employers seeking to find law schools that offer training for students in certain disability-related fields. The Directory supplies information collected directly from ABA-accredited law schools, including contact information for the school office that assists law students with disabilities, student organizations for law students with disabilities or related to disability law/rights, clinical programs that deal with disability or mental health law, and other relevant programming and courses.

Featured Publication for October
Disability Discrimination Law, Evidence and Testimony: A Comprehensive Reference Manual for Lawyers, Judges and Disability Professionals
Understand disability discrimination laws and minimize current problems to create better legal remedies. This book explains and analyzes key aspects of disability discrimination law from several different perspectives to help you through the myriad federal and state statutes, court cases, and regulations that may apply, in whole or in part, to each particular discrimination issue.
